Altiva D 120mg/180mg Tablet is an anti-allergy medicine used in the treatment of allergic symptoms such as a runny nose, congestion or stuffiness, sneezing, itching, swelling, and watery eyes.
Altiva D 120mg/180mg Tablet may be taken with or without food, in the dose and duration as advised by the doctor. The dose you are given will depend on your condition and how you respond to the medicine. Take it as and when necessary as prescribed by the doctor.
The most common side effects of this medicine are headache, insomnia, nausea, dizziness, agitation, dry mouth, dyspepsia, and palpitation. Most of these are temporary and usually resolve with time. Please consult your doctor if any of these side effects do not resolve or persist for a longer duration.
Do not self-medicate or recommend your medicine to another person even if you see the similarity in symptoms. Consult your doctor to get the most benefit. Inform your doctor if you are suffering from any problems related to the kidneys, liver, or heart. Pregnant and breastfeeding mothers should not take this medicine without consulting a doctor.

How Altiva D Tablet works
Altiva D 120mg/180mg Tablet contains two medications. Fexofenadine blocks the effects of a chemical called histamine, which is responsible for causing allergic symptoms such as itching, redness, swelling, and irritation. Pseudoephedrine works by reducing the swelling of blood vessels in your nose. This helps mucus and air flow more freely in the cavities in your nose (sinuses), helping you to breathe more easily.
Safety advice
Alcohol
CAUTION
Alcohol should be used with caution while taking Altiva D 120mg/180mg Tablet.
Pregnancy
CON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Information regarding the use of Altiva D 120mg/180mg Tablet during pregnancy is not available. Please consult your doctor.
Breast feeding
CON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Altiva D 120mg/180mg Tablet may be unsafe to use during breastfeeding. Limited human data suggests that the drug may pass into the breastmilk and harm the baby. It should be used only if the expected benefit outweighs the potential risk. Please consult your doctor.
Driving
CAUTION
Altiva D 120mg/180mg Tablet may cause dizziness or weakness due to changes in blood pressure. Do not drive if these symptoms occur.
Kidney
SA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Altiva D 120mg/180mg Tablet is probably safe to use in patients with kidney disease. Limited data suggest dose adjustment may not be needed.
Liver
SA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Altiva D 120mg/180mg Tablet is probably safe to use in patients with liver disease. Limited data suggest dose adjustment may not be needed.
What if you forget to take Altiva D Tablet?
If you miss a dose of Altiva D 120mg/180mg Tablet, take it as soon as possible. However, if it is almost time for your next dose, skip the missed dose and go back to your regular schedule. Do not double the dose.

Can I take Altiva D 120mg/180mg Tablet if I have high blood pressure?
You should speak to your doctor before using Altiva D 120mg/180mg Tablet if you have high blood pressure. Pseudoephedrine present in Altiva D 120mg/180mg Tablet can increase blood pressure in some people.
What should I avoid while taking Altiva D 120mg/180mg Tablet?
Do not take Altiva D 120mg/180mg Tablet with fruit juice (like orange, apple, or grapefruit juice), as it can affect how well the medicine works. Also, avoid aluminum or magnesium-based antacids.
Can children take Altiva D 120mg/180mg Tablet?
Altiva D 120mg/180mg Tablet is not recommended for children under 12 years of age. For older children, follow the dosage instructions exactly or consult a pediatrician.
Who should avoid taking Altiva D 120mg/180mg Tablet?
Individuals should avoid taking Altiva D 120mg/180mg Tablet if they are allergic to any of its ingredients in Altiva D 120mg/180mg Tablet or if they are currently on a MAOI medicine, often used for depression or Parkinson’s disease.
Can I take Altiva D 120mg/180mg Tablet with other cold or allergy medications?
You should avoid combining Altiva D 120mg/180mg Tablet with other antihistamines or decongestants (generally present in cold and allergy medications) unless your doctor advises, as it may increase side effects or lead to overdose.
